Comprehending Settlement Bonds



To comprehend the concept of settlement bonds, you require to understand their important duty in protecting repayments for your building and construction projects. Repayment bonds serve as a kind of warranty to ensure that subcontractors, laborers, and vendors involved in your task are paid accordingly. Basically, they offer a safety net, ensuring those celebrations that they'll receive payment even if the specialist defaults.

When you obtain a settlement bond, it symbolizes to all task stakeholders that you're devoted to fulfilling your economic responsibilities. This builds count on and self-confidence among subcontractors and providers, promoting positive connections within the building and construction market.

In addition, settlement bonds aid you follow legal needs on public projects. Numerous federal government contracts mandate making use of payment bonds to safeguard the interests of subcontractors and distributors. By having a payment bond in place, you show your commitment to adhering to these guidelines and guarantee smooth task implementation.

Application and Approval Process



To progress with acquiring a settlement bond for your construction company, initiating the application and authorization process is the following step after ensuring your qualification and satisfying the essential needs. The application procedure commonly includes filling out types supplied by the surety company. You'll need to offer detailed information regarding your business, task specifics, financial declarations, and perhaps personal monetary info. As soon as you send the application, the surety business will assess your company's creditworthiness, experience, and capability to finish the project effectively. This analysis might include a credit history check, referral checks, and reviewing your past project background.

After the assessment process, the guaranty business will certainly figure out the expense of the settlement bond, likewise called the premium. If your application is approved and you consent to the costs, the surety will certainly issue the settlement bond. It is very important to meticulously examine the conditions of the bond before signing to ensure you recognize your obligations and the insurance coverage provided.
